Public Health is a rare Merit Badge and one of the original merit badges. ◄ Prev - Next ►
| | Public Health requires prior counselor approval for requirements #5 & #7. |
| Public Health merit badge | ||
| ||
| Status: | Elective | |
| Created: | 1911 | |
| Discontinued: | no | |
| BSA Advancement ID: | 089 | |
| Requirements revision: | 2006 | |
| Latest pamphlet revision: | 2008 | |
